Effect of boric acid and calcium ascorbatoborate esters against methicillin-resistant Staphylococcus aureus

摘要

Antibacterial studies of calcium ascorbatoborate esters (CABEs) – monoesters and diesters – and boric acid against methicillin-resistant Staphylococcus aureus (MRSA) highlighted a significant activity. Our study has confirmed and supported the effectiveness of calcium ascorbatoborate diesters (CABDs) and calcium ascorbatoborate monoesters (CABMs) as an antimicrobial coating due to their capacity to suppress the bacterial proliferation. The best in vitro response was found for the CABMs, which exhibited the highest antibacterial activity.
